The Song of Deliverance

Nov 11, 2007

This is a wonderful song of praise and victory. But whose victory was it, what does it really mean? Moses looks back at what God has done in triumphing over Egypt. But this was far more than a battle between nations, it was the right arm of God bringing victory. This was an act of salvation and judgement, a victory of the living God over the forces of darkness. It reminds us that we can do nothing to save ourselves, He has won salvation for us by the strength of His right hand, conquering death on the cross and rising again. God is faithful to his people and leads his people with steadfast love.
